Police execute drug warrant in Maidstone

Police have executed a drugs warrant at a flat in Maidstone.

At approximately 6.15pm this evening officers, equipped with a battering ram, stormed a property in Broadway Heights, in the Broadway and in close proximity to Maidstone West train station.

The team forced entry into the property to investigate suspected drug offences.

A crew equiped with a sniffer dog arrived at the scene at approximately 6.40pm and the search is currently on going.

At present no arrests have been made.

The police van and the dog unit vehicle both parked in the neighbouring train station’s car park.

Officers were acting in response concerns raised by members of the public who have been working with Maidstone neighbourhood officers.

It was a follow up to warrants executed in Ringlestone on Monday, Stepmber 2, when four people were arrested.

That operation was carried out in Dickens Road at 5.30pm and it is understood officers had to give chase across back gardens to apprehend some of the suspects.

Two men, aged 23 and 34, and two women aged 26 and 50, were arrested on suspicion of supplying controlled drugs.
